How to Fill Out Authorization to Disclose Protected Information:

01
Begin by clearly identifying the purpose of the authorization. Specify the type of protected information that you want to disclose and the reason for doing so. This helps ensure that the authorization is being filled out accurately and appropriately.
02
Provide accurate and complete information about the individual whose protected information is being disclosed. Include their full name, date of birth, address, and any other relevant identifying details. This is crucial for maintaining the privacy and confidentiality of the individual's information.
03
Specify the recipient(s) who are authorized to receive the protected information. Include the name, title, and contact information of each recipient. It is important to only disclose the information to authorized individuals or entities to comply with privacy laws and regulations.
04
Clearly state the duration of the authorization. Specify the start and end dates for which the authorization is valid. This helps control and limit the period during which the protected information can be disclosed.
05
Consider adding any specific limitations or restrictions on the disclosure of the protected information. This can include stating that the information should only be used for a specific purpose or that it should not be shared with any third parties without further authorization.

Who Needs Authorization to Disclose Protected Information?

01
Healthcare Professionals: Medical practitioners, doctors, nurses, and other healthcare providers often require authorization to disclose a patient's protected health information to other healthcare professionals or entities involved in their care.
02
Legal Professionals: Attorneys and law firms may need authorization to disclose confidential client information to other parties involved in legal proceedings, such as opposing counsel or the court.
03
Employers: Employers might require authorization to access an employee's protected information, such as medical records or background checks, in certain situations, such as during the hiring process or for insurance purposes.
04
Financial Institutions: Banks and financial institutions may need authorization to disclose personal financial information to third-party entities, such as credit bureaus, insurance companies, or other financial service providers.
05
Educational Institutions: Schools and universities may require authorization to disclose a student's protected educational records to other educational institutions, potential employers, or funding providers.
It is essential to consult applicable privacy laws and regulations specific to your jurisdiction to ensure compliance when filling out authorization forms and disclosing protected information.

Authorization to disclose protected is a legal document that allows an individual or entity to share protected information with a third party.
Any individual or entity that wants to share protected information with a third party is required to file authorization to disclose protected.
Authorization to disclose protected can be filled out by providing all required information about the parties involved, the purpose of disclosure, and the specific information being shared.
The purpose of authorization to disclose protected is to ensure that individuals have control over who can access their protected information and to protect their privacy.
Information that must be reported on authorization to disclose protected includes the parties involved, the purpose of disclosure, the specific information being shared, and any limitations on the disclosure.
